Responsibilities

Supervise all on-site activities, ensuring projects meet quality standards, timelines, and budget goals.

Enforce OSHA standards, site safety protocols, and industry best practices to maintain a safe work environment.

Coordinate and manage subcontractors, suppliers, and internal teams to ensure efficient workflows.

Conduct regular site inspections to monitor progress, address challenges, and uphold project specifications.

Review project plans, schedules, and budgets, and provide updates to stakeholders.

Lead site meetings, maintain clear communication, and resolve conflicts or challenges as they arise.

Ensure adherence to federal, state, and local building codes and regulations.

Provide mentorship and training to team members, fostering professional development.

Maintain accurate project records, including schedules, budgets, and safety compliance documentation.

Qualifications

Experience: Minimum 5 years as a Site Superintendent or similar role in commercial and government construction projects.

Certifications: OSHA certifications (30-hour minimum required) and site safety training are mandatory.

Skills: Strong leadership, communication, and organizational abilities with the capability to manage multiple subcontractors and timelines.

Technical Knowledge: Proficiency in interpreting blueprints, project specifications, and technical documents.

Regulations Knowledge: Comprehensive understanding of building codes, safety protocols, and federal/state regulations.

Technology: Proficient in construction management software and basic computer applications.

Other Requirements: Valid driver's license, ability to travel to various project sites, and the physical stamina to work on active construction sites.
